No prior experience is needed, and all materials are supplied—your artwork is yours to take home! Explore Buddhist iconographic painting through guided, hands-on practice. Learn key elements of Tibetan art, including traditional and exotic designs, traditional symbolism, and Buddha imagery, in a relaxed, supportive setting. The workshop is led by a Tibetan professional with experience facilitating this program in community settings, TAFE, and general wellbeing programs in schools and communities across Melbourne.
